Chennai Super Kings (CSK) and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R), two of the three teams with multiple IPL trophies in their cabinet, will collide on Tuesday evening in Chennai.

While the aim for both teams is to gain momentum, this fixture will also decide which franchise will languish at the bottom of the points table for at least some time.

Right now, KKR remain in the 10th spot, being the only team without a W so far, having endured three defeats and one washout.

CSK have not fared much better either, sitting in the ninth position currently. After being hammered in their first three matches, CSK got their first two points on the board with a victory over Delhi Capitals through individual brilliances from Sanju Samson and Jamie Overton.



CSK vs KKR Contests to watch out for today: Shivam Dube and Dewald Brevis vs KKR spinners

A mouth-watering in-game contest awaits today between CSK batsmen Shivam Dube and Dewald Brevis and KKR spinners Sunil Narine, Anukul Roy, and Varun Chakravarthy if he plays.

Both Dube and Brevis are among the elite spin bashers in T20 cricket, and how they perform against the KKR tweakers could have a huge bearing on the outcome of this clash.

CSK vs KKR head-to-head record:

In the IPL, CSK have a dominating record over KKR, holding 20 wins as to KKR’s 11.

CSK vs KKR head-to-head stats in IPL:

  • Matches: 31
  • CSK won: 20
  • KRR won: 11
  • No result: 0
  • Tied: 0

CSK vs KKR: Are MS Dhoni And Varun Chakravarthy Playing Today?

No, Dhoni is not playing today against KKR as he is still recovering from a calf injury. However, Chakravarthy is fit and he is part of KKR’s XI.

CSK vs KKR Toss Result Today IPL 2026 & Its Impact On The Match, Playing XI, And Impact Subs:

KKR captain Ajinkya Rahane won the toss and elected to bowl first. Rahane welcomed back Varun Chakravarthy, who missed the last two matches due to a hand injury, replacing Navdeeep Saini.

CSK skipper Ruturaj Gaikwad said he would have bowled first as well had he won the coin toss. Gaikwad confirmed an unchanged CSK side.

The toss’ impact on the match could be that CSK would once again be confident of putting a total above 200 while batting first, as they did against DC, and then defend it with their rejuvenated pace-bowling attack that seems to have found the perfect lengths for the Chepauk surface.

Meanwhile, winning the toss for KKR means that Rahane and his players could assess the pitch during CSK’s innings and plan their method when they come out to chase.
